In this episode, we are joined by the incredible James West as our special guest, as we dive deep into The Rolling Stones' timeless album, Goats Head Soup. We take our listeners on a journey through each track, providing an in-depth analysis and exploration of the album's rich musical landscape.
From the very first track, we discuss the album's opener and its impact on the overall flow of the record. We unravel the lyrical themes, musical structures, and production techniques employed by The Rolling Stones, allowing our listeners to gain a deeper appreciation for each song.
As we progress through the album, we offer our unique insights and perspectives on tracks like "Doo Doo Doo Doo Doo (Heartbreaker)," "Angie," and "Star Star." We discuss the significance of these songs within the context of the album and explore the emotions and narratives conveyed by Mick Jagger's phenomenal vocal performances.
